Maritime hockey league:
It was a tough loss on home ice for the Crushers, they lost 5-4 to Mirimachi.
There were two fights and Mirimachi scored 2 shorthanded goals to seal the win. The Crushers are back in action Monday against Amherst.
Puck drops at 7pm from the Wellness Centre.

NFL:
Thanksgiving in the US means football.
Last night the Saints downed the Falcons 26-18
The Bears beat the Lions 24-20.
For the first time since 1996, the Buffalo Bills are 9-3 and for the first time since 1966 they’re 5-0 on the road as they embarrass the Cowboys 26-15.
